* [[Demonic Spider]]: The Berzerker and its Enrage/Berserk Rage combo. Neither spell has a recharge time, and Berserk Rage can be spammed as long as red mana levels are high enough. And unlike its PQ1 equivalent, Berserk Rage works on any color gem, not just red. A Berserker with a fortunate board setup can literally wipe you out before you have a chance to retaliate.

* [[Designated Villain]]: In ''Galactrix'', the Pirates, in the beginning. They're only accused of mining where they're not supposed to ("[[Narm|Cease this illegal mining of minerals or we shall be forced to fire upon you!]]"), and yet the player can go ''absolutely everywhere'' and mine ''absolutely everywhere''. No laws saying the contrary are made.

* [[Good Bad Bugs]]: In ''Puzzle Kingdoms'', the game will occasionally automatically add spells, artifacts, or relics to your Hero, as long as there's an empty slot for it, allowing you to go over the points cap for that kingdom. This only lasts until the next kingdom, however.
